WIA (Workforce Investment Act) Adult Program
The Career Resource Center provides job-seeking clients the support and
direction they need to obtain appropriate career opportunities that meet
their employable skills and career goals. Technology assistance, job
listings and case management assistance from staff are offered.
WIA (Workforce Investment Act) Youth Program
The WIA Youth Program provides guided employment experience, mentoring,
academic tutoring, and leadership opportunities for young people.
Job-readiness training, vocational English, computer training, and field
trips are conducted to introduce enrolled youth to institutions of higher
education, employment and training opportunities, and cultural activities.
Teen Reach Program
The Teen Reach Program provides homework help, life-skill workshops and
extracurricular activities for youth from 12 to 17 in an after-school
setting.
Work First Program
This program serves clients receiving Temporary Assistance to Needy
Families (TANF) by providing them with job-readiness training classes,
subsidized work experience and subsidized job placements. The goal of this
program is to move clients receiving public assistance away from
dependency and towards self-sufficient employment.
Job Placement and Retention (JPR)
JPR provides employment training to help TANF clients find employment.
Title XX Employment Program
Title XX provides employment training to low-income individuals who are
not receiving public assistance.
Earnfare Program
Clients who receive food stamps are able to secure subsidized employment
in the community for up to 80 hours per month. These valuable experiences
allow clients to gain workplace skills and prepare them to move towards
permanent employment with our collaborating employers.
